pauschal

German → American English

American English

lump sum

allgemein, als Gesamtbetrag oder ohne genaue Einzelaufstellung; auch: verallgemeinernd

Die Kosten werden pauschal berechnet.

Use pauschal for prices, fees, or statements that apply broadly and not item by item. It often means 'flat-rate' or 'lump-sum,' but in general speech it can also mean 'blanket' or 'oversimplified' depending on context.

Frequently asked questions

What does "pauschal" mean in English?
"Pauschal" usually means "lump-sum," "flat-rate," or "all-inclusive," depending on context.
How do I use "pauschal" with prices?
It is common in contexts like "pauschal bezahlen" or "ein pauschaler Preis," meaning a fixed or flat price.
Is "pauschal" always about money?
No. It can also mean something is said or judged in a general, blanket way, often with a negative nuance.
